Book Description

0471373990 978-0471373995 May 9, 2001 4
Experience the joy-and profits-that come from managing your own bed and breakfast!

Whether you already know the magic that comes with owning a B&B or you are at the planning stage, the fourth edition of Open Your Own Bed & Breakfast-now updated with everything you need to know about online marketing-guides you through this special world. Barbara Notarius, one of America's most widely recognized and respected B&B experts, shows you how to make your dream a reality. Some of the essential information provided in this book includes:
* Your responsibilities-and those of your guests
* Financial considerations
* Advertising, the Internet, and working with a reservation service
* Evaluating your home's assets and liabilities
* Conforming to the ADA
* Legal, tax, and insurance issues, including recent changes in the tax code
* Interviews with successful hosts
* Lists of B&B associations, guidebooks, and B&B reservation services


This new edition is an informative update of every aspect you need to know in order to run your B&B smoothly and successfully. Combining a meticulous business approach with a sincere appreciation for the pleasure that comes with running a B&B, Open Your Own Bed & Breakfast is an invaluable resource.

Editorial Reviews

From the Publisher

This completely revised and expanded edition of the popular guide provides essential information on opening and running a bed and breakfast (B&B). Offers excellent advice on the initial planning stage, prices to charge for services, working with a reservation service, advertising and legal, tax and insurance issues. This revision contains new chapters on compliance with the ADA, AAA guidelines and extensive coverage on choosing between an existing inn or converting a home into a B&B. Features a new section for established innkeepers which deals with making an inn more profitable, managing employees and renovating a B&B. Includes a completely updated appendix on marketing and promoting and a new appendix listing industry suppliers of specialized equipment. --This text refers to an out of print or unavailable edition of this title.

2.0 out of 5 stars Wanna make a living with a B&B - this book is not for you, August 20, 2001
By A Customer
We are looking to open a B&B that will support our family. This does not fit the author's defintion of a B&B, and this book is definitely geared toward a smaller operation. If you are looking to open a few rooms in your home to earn some extra income, this book would probably be useful.

5.0 out of 5 stars A good starter-kit for those who are interested, August 25, 2004
By 
Anthony D Ravenscroft (Santa Fe, NM United States) - See all my reviews
Ignore the crabby reviews of this book. I really doubt such people ought to go into a public-contact home-based business!

My copy arrived from a thrift store, the original (1987) edition; I bought it mostly out of curiosity. I consult for entrepreneurs, & Barbara Notarius has come up with a book that manages to be brief yet thorough. As it was written almost 20 years ago, I am pleasantly surprised how useful it could be in answering the questions of someone who hasn't made the leap but is giving it serious thought.

Sure, it's not a turnkey guide!! You still have to enjoy people, especially strangers; you still have to have some grain of business sense (or be ready to hire someone who does); you still have to have a nice residence with some reason for guests to come looking for you; you still ought to retain an attorney to go over all the local licensing, inspection, & tax considerations.

This book is something you can read in a few evenings. It walks you through serious considerations, everything from your emotional temperament & your cleaning habits, to how well you know your own community & what you should make for breakfast -- I'll probably never have a B&B or inn, but I've swiped some of the recipes.

Of course, you ought to get the newest edition you can (it's up to its 4th) if your dead-set on opening a B&B in the near future. But if you find an older copy for a few pennies, it's a very good way to start examining everything from your furnishings to your motivations before you put too much effort or cash into something you aren't suited for.

3.0 out of 5 stars Plentiful information, but somewhat disorganized., September 22, 2010
This review is from: Open Your Own Bed & Breakfast, 4th Edition (Paperback)
This manual is geared toward the smaller operation, a home-based bed & breakfast. It reads easily for the person making the transition from living in a home to using the home for a part-time business.

The information is somewhat scattered throughout the chapters, some is covered twice. Information could be categorized better.

I did an inter-library loan of two books. I like the graphical layout of this book much more than the others. I am now going to purchase my own copy where I can make notes.
